Output d4c681588fec67440767a2964096f57f4eda3cd68ed53d8b4fc51bc30e24eb0f:18

value
21849
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29b040c7562b8f031db3f19fd8472f8cce1b4e17 OP_EQUAL
address
35VSmgg1Kjx89kuB4Zqr55UHpaFq1G1gVV
transaction
d4c681588fec67440767a2964096f57f4eda3cd68ed53d8b4fc51bc30e24eb0f
confirmations
220549
spent
true